We got this printer about a year ago and, for the most part, really like it. We mostly use it for documents with the occasional color print of maps or what not and, for that use, it does a good job.
The problem that we run into is even if you aren't using the color ink, the cartridges still dry up and empty. No big deal, right? Like I said, I mostly want it for documents and I'll just stick with the black ink. Nope. Once the color dries up the printer wont work. The black ink cartridge will be full and you can can go into the properties of the computer and the printer and say that you just want a grey scale printout but it wont let you saying you need the color ink to do anything. Replacing the color isn't cheap and just having it sit there dehydrating is frustrating to say the least.
Good printer. Good scanner. Just frustrating.
